Relationship between the Chest Radiography Manifestation and Pulmonary Function Parameters among Silicosis Sufferers in Molybdenum Mine

Abstract

Objective To study the affected degree of pulmonary function of silicosis sufferers in molybdenum mine and its relationship with the characteristics of chest X-ray film. Methods The pulmonary function and chest radiography of sixty-five silicosis cases in molybdenum mine and thirty healthy cases were carried out and the pulmonary function parameters in different chest X-ray manifestation were analyzed. Results ⑴With the grading of silicosis category, each pulmonary function parameter decreased gradually. Compared with control group, silicosis cases in radiographic category Ⅰ,Ⅱ,Ⅲ had significant decrement of all parameters, especially FEV1.0,75,50 and 25(P 0.05=. There were also statistical difference of these four parameters among silicosis cases in category Ⅰ,Ⅱ and Ⅲ. ⑵ The parameters level of silicosis cases were slightly decrement following the increment of silicotic lesion regions. If progressive massive fibrosis was noted, the parameter FEV1.0,75, 50 and 25 significantly decreased(P 0.05), if the region 4,5 and 6 was affected, no difference was found. ⑶ No relation was found between the change of pulmonary function parameters and form or density of small opacities of silicosis. Conclusion The pulmonary ventilation function is mainly in relation to silicosis category or the formation and the degree of massive fibrosis.
